BlakeRichardsAirdrie—Cochrane[email protected]
PierrePoilievreBattle River—Crowfoot[email protected]
DavidBexteBow River[email protected]
GregMcLeanCalgary Centre[email protected]
CoreyHoganCalgary Confederation[email protected]
PatKellyCalgary Crowfoot[email protected]
JasrajHallanCalgary East[email protected]
ShuvaloyMajumdarCalgary Heritage[email protected]
DalwinderGillCalgary McKnight[email protected]
StephanieKusieCalgary Midnapore[email protected]
MichelleRempel GarnerCalgary Nose Hill[email protected]
TomKmiecCalgary Shepard[email protected]
DavidMcKenzieCalgary Signal Hill[email protected]
AmanpreetGillCalgary Skyview[email protected]
EleanorOlszewskiEdmonton Centre[email protected]
TimUppalEdmonton Gateway[email protected]
KerryDiotteEdmonton Griesbach[email protected]
ZiadAboultaifEdmonton Manning[email protected]
BillyMorinEdmonton Northwest[email protected]
MattJenerouxEdmonton Riverbend[email protected]
Jagsharan SinghMahalEdmonton Southeast[email protected]
HeatherMcPhersonEdmonton Strathcona[email protected]
KellyMcCauleyEdmonton West[email protected]
JohnBarlowFoothills[email protected]
LailaGoodridgeFort McMurray—Cold Lake[email protected]
ChrisWarkentinGrande Prairie[email protected]
ShannonStubbsLakeland[email protected]
MikeLakeLeduc—Wetaskiwin[email protected]
RachaelThomasLethbridge[email protected]
GlenMotzMedicine Hat—Cardston—Warner[email protected]
DaneLloydParkland[email protected]
ArnoldViersenPeace River—Westlock[email protected]
BlaineCalkinsPonoka—Didsbury[email protected]
BurtonBaileyRed Deer[email protected]
GarnettGenuisSherwood Park—Fort Saskatchewan[email protected]
MichaelCooperSt. Albert—Sturgeon River[email protected]
WilliamStevensonYellowhead[email protected]